Resources for Violent Crime Victims in Mexico
As of this writing, the Mexican government does not provide monetary compensation to crime victims. Unlike the system in the United States, where compensation payments and victim assistance services are made possible through public funds, in Mexico only the perpetrator has a legal obligation to pay for damages. Programs in some Mexican states provide victims with psychological, legal, and medical assistance, but this varies across Mexico. The quality and availability of victim assistance programs depend mainly on each state's budget.
